Important results from the project
The project goal was to develop and within 12 months offer an ethically sustainable and commercially viable AI module that helps organizations predict and prevent psychosocially related sick leave. The project succeeded within the given time frame and the AI module is now ready for commercialization.
Expected long term effects
Within 12 months, the project was able to: * develop a predictive AI model for identifying elevated risk for future sick-leave * generate AI-based recommendations for risk prevention * develop a user-friendly and ethically sustainable insight module for the managers to take action on the results * present the functionality for over 100 municipalities (need owners) in a large webinar series * make available commercially
Approach and implementation
A central part of the project application was to ensure an ethically sustainable end-result. This was necessary due to the sensitive nature of the project, in the borderland between artificial intelligence and sick leave & psychosocial health. Several end-user interviews were conducted with the need-owner/project partner Ambea. Through the interviewes, it was established that AI-generated predictions are only ethically defendable at aggregate level. This became a guiding star for the innovation: the ready-to-use AI module is focused on cross-organizational measures.
